Technological Advancements in Customization

Leveraging technology is another monumental trend driving customization in Bangladeshi school ties. Digital printing technology allows for intricate designs and patterns, enabling higher levels of customization at a faster pace. Suppliers can now provide personalized ties with school logos, emblems, or even student names.

Moreover, e-commerce platforms are enhancing the customer experience, allowing parents and students to design and order customized ties from the comfort of their homes. With 3D visualization tools and online design interfaces, consumers can visualize their desired products, leading to higher satisfaction rates.

Quality Assurance and Certifications

As the customized school tie market expands, maintaining high-quality standards is paramount. Suppliers are increasingly investing in quality assurance protocols and obtaining relevant certifications to build trust among consumers. Adhering to international standards for textiles, such as the Business Social Compliance Initiative (BSCI), Sedex Members Ethical Trade Audit (SMETA), and Worldwide Responsible Accredited Production (WRAP), Bangladeshi manufacturers ensure their commitment to ethical labor practices and quality production.
